We should not apply cosmetic filterings to search engine ads, for well known, reputable, general-purpose search engines, who generally have 1p or 1p-like (re yahoo.com and yimg.com) ads.
Note that this would not change in anyway network rules / blocking, which would continue to be applied universally.
Cosmetic filtering should still be applied to these sites (and all sites) when blocking is in aggressive / max mode.
